Beverly Art Walk Celebrates a Decade of Arts and Community  

 

The Beverly Art Walk is set to mark its 10-year anniversary Sat, Sept. 23, 12 to 5 p.m. Organized by The Beverly Area Arts Alliance (The Alliance), the event promises an immersive experience that showcases the vibrant artistic community and fosters a sense of celebration and unity. 

This year’s Beverly Art Walk will feature an impressive roster of nearly 150 artists, exhibiting their works in various studios, shops, bars, galleries and vacant storefronts throughout the neighborhood.  

Attendees will have the opportunity to explore these spaces, experiencing a tapestry of artistic expressions across a multitude of media. In addition to the art exhibitions, the 10th annual Beverly Art Walk will present artist demonstrations, performances, public art installations and live music.  

“The Beverly Area Arts Alliance is excited to celebrate a decade of creativity, collaboration and community through the 10th annual Beverly Art Walk,” said Monica Wilczak, a founder of The Alliance. “This event is a testament to the exceptional talent within our neighborhood and the profound impact of the arts in bringing people together. We invite everyone to join us in this milestone celebration, as we continue to celebrate artistic appreciation and create lasting connections within our community.”
